U.S. Pledges $40 Million for Central American Drug War
U.S. Secretary of State Hillary Clinton is in Guatemala for a gathering on efforts to combat rampant drug trafficking in Central America. The conference includes all seven of Central America’s presidents, as well as the presidents of Mexico and Colombia, leaders from Canada and Europe, and representatives from a number of global financial institutions. On Wednesday, Clinton said the United States will increase funding for regional drug war efforts by $40 million. Clinton also called on Central American countries to ensure wealthy citizens are paying their share of taxes.
